The Android smartwatch market is booming with options like the Samsung Galaxy Watch 6 Classic, Google Pixel Watch 3, Mobvoi TicWatch Pro 5, and Amazfit Active 2. Wear OS 5 is available for select watches, but the ecosystem is still catching up, with some features not universally available. Factors to consider when choosing a smartwatch include the processor, ecosystem compatibility, smart features, support, and battery life. For users waiting for Wear OS to stabilize, there are platform-agnostic options available. The Pixel Watch 3 and OnePlus Watch 2 offer improved performance and battery life with the Qualcomm Snapdragon W5 Plus chip. Overall, Android users have more choices than ever, but it’s essential to consider the specific features and compatibility of each watch before making a purchase.

Twitch makes deal to escape Elon Musk suit alleging X ad boycott conspiracy
Twitch has reached a deal with Elon Musk's X to remove itself from a lawsuit regarding an ad boycott following Musk's takeover of Twitter. X lawyers revealed the agreement in a court filing, stating that certain conditions must be met by December 31.
